Annual Creative Cups Breast Cancer Fundraising Auction Under Two Weeks Away

NEW YORK (CBSNewYork) - Coming up on March 14 is Creative Cups, the very different, very splashy fundraiser to benefit the Adelphi NY Statewide Breast Cancer Hotline.

People design special bras which are then auctioned off, with the proceeds going to the hotline.

Organizer Lyn Dobrin told WCBS 880's Pat Farnack about some of this year's entrants, which are decorated in special ways to honor breast cancer survivors.

Lyn Dobrin Talks Creative Cups

"We have Dr. Barry Douglas from Long Island Plastic Surgical Group, one of our sponsors, and he's done the 'Algebra.' It's very very clever," Dobrin said. "And then Pat Battle, who is a breast cancer survivor, has made a floral bra with her daughter and she's calling it the 'Glittering Garden of Hope.'

Dobrin said a lot of men have made bras this year.

"We've got Dave Jones, who is a detailer at Mid Island Collision, another sponsor, and does things with spoons," she said, adding that his wife had breast cancer.

She said people get their inspiration from a lot of different places.

The event is March 14 at 6:00 p.m. at the Ruth S. Harley University Center at Adelphi University in Garden City. To attend or see some of the entries, click HERE.
